Name (transcribed): TM38

Identifier (HEX): EE
Identifier (DEC): 238
Applicable for Super Glitch?: No
Effect byte: 0xE6
Effect pointer: ?
Type : False Normal (0x10)
Animation/Mirror Move: Seismic Toss (0x45)
Power: 70
Accuracy: 0/256
PP (no PP Ups): 0

TM38 is a false Normal (0x10)-type glitch move in Pokémon Red and Blue. It is not capable of causing Super Glitch.

Using this glitch move may result in damage with Seismic Toss's animation and arbitrary code execution at region CAA7 in RAM, if the move does not knock out the opponent.
